Total Crime Rate
75.1 per 1,000
All offences Β·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Borden and Grove Park has the 11th highest crime rate of 24 wards in Swale district and the 3044th highest crime rate ward of 7,548 wards in England and Wales. Across the region (South East), it has the 421st highest crime rate of 1,269 wards.
The overall crime rate in Borden and Grove Park in the last 12 months was 75.1 per 1,000 residents and was 30.1% lower than the Swale district average (107.3 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, Borden and Grove Parkβs most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 239 offences recorded. The least common crime was Bicycle theft with 1 case , down -75.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Robbery 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Bicycle theft ( -75.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 267 (β 36.8 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( -0.4%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-35.4%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the Borden and Grove Park ward, the highest concentration of overall crime occurs near Wises Lane, with 51 recorded incidents. Violent and public-order offences happen most frequently around Westlands Avenue (25 offences). Both locations are situated within roughly 0.3 miles of each other.
